As this walk is over an alpine environment, there will be some essential clothing items required to ensure students are prepared for the ever changing weather.
A detailed gear list wild be added to this document.
Tramping boots are not essential but solid walking shoes (sports shoes) are fine.

Equipment:
Sleeping bag
Pillow
Tracksuit pants
Fleece Top/ Woollen jersey
Polyprop bottoms and top x 2 if possible
Waterproof jacket
Wet weather pants (optional)
Day pack.
Water bottle x 2 Must have close to 2 litres of water.
Energy snacks/ barley sugars
Woolen hat, gloves, sunhat, sunglasses, Sunblock (prepared for all weather)
Personal First aid kit, plasters- medication
Socks x3
Comfortable sports shoes. (Please don’t go buying tramping boots)
Scuffs/ Jandals
PJ’s- sleeping clothing
Toiletries
